Program Objectives
By the end of the program, participants will be able to:
- Define the scope, nature and responsibility of the supervision role and the challenges this role places on them.
- Effectively communicate verbally and non-verbally with others.
- Apply their role as motivators.
- Identify their teamwork style and build an effective team.
- Practice professional techniques in providing positive discipline.
- Use different skills in interpersonal problem-solving and conflict management
